Download presentation
Presentation is loading. Please wait.
Published byDaniela Lindsey Modified over 9 years ago
1
Visualization for 3D Microscope Data Jonathan Robbins
2
Purpose Provide a tool to assist scientists visualize 3-D dataProvide a tool to assist scientists visualize 3-D data
3
Motivating Problems Cystic Fibrosis How does the mucus layer interact with the cilia?
4
Motivating Problems Where do proteins attach to Dendritic Spines?
5
Motivating Problems Imaging Kinetochores During Mitosis
6
Current Visualization View each slice separatelyView each slice separately View 3-D visualizations from fixed camera positionsView 3-D visualizations from fixed camera positions
7
Our Software Enables user to adjust camera position arbitrarily and in real- timeEnables user to adjust camera position arbitrarily and in real- time User can switch among various visualization techniquesUser can switch among various visualization techniques Rendering done by VTKRendering done by VTK Interface written with Java SwingInterface written with Java Swing
8
VTK Visualization Toolkit developed by Kitware, Inc.Visualization Toolkit developed by Kitware, Inc. Open-source 3-D data visualization softwareOpen-source 3-D data visualization software Written in C++Written in C++ Wrappers in Java, Python, and Tcl.Wrappers in Java, Python, and Tcl.
9
Demo
10
Where do we go from here? Extensions to VTKExtensions to VTK –12-bit TIFF files –Read file types not currently supported by VTK –Support Volume rendering of multiple –datasets Improved techniques for selecting isovalues and transfer functionImproved techniques for selecting isovalues and transfer function –Would like to be able to select a feature and have the isovalue and transfer function automatically set to display similar features
Similar presentations
© 2025 SlidePlayer.com. Inc.
All rights reserved.